2016-08-30 24 views
2

使用Webpack「加載器」,我可以使用插件/加載器「需要」JSON文件。喜歡的東西,在Webpack中有沒有某種Brunch.io的JSON加載器?

var myData = require('!json!./dataFile.json'); 

這樣我可以在我的js模塊訪問許多不同的JSON文件,而無需進行HTTP請求或手動將數據粘貼到一個js文件。

有沒有像這樣的早午餐插件,或獲得相同結果的不同方式?

回答

2

使用插件:npm i -S json-brunch

然後,只需把JSON文件到應用程序目錄,並要求他們:要求( 「file.json」)。完成。

+0

這真的很酷!我希望你不介意後續問題,但是你把.json放在哪裏?在JavaScript文件夾或其他東西?還有什麼樣的原始裝載機?比如我最近在一個有大量內聯svg的項目上工作,很高興只需要svg而不是使用圖片url或其他東西。 – user1502186

+0

正如我在答案中提到的那樣:將它放入'app'目錄**。 –

+0

至於原始svg裝載機 - 暫時沒有這種東西。我們正在計劃中。 –

相關問題